What types of pests do professionals handle?
Most requests in our region fall into a few main categories:
Ants: From coastal black ants to aggressive bull ants further inland, they're persistent year-round.
Termites: A major risk to buildings throughout WA; early detection is critical.
Rodents: Mice and rats invade homes and silos seeking warmth or food as seasons change.
Spiders: Redbacks, whitetails, and huntsmen are all common in sheds and gardens.
Cockroaches: Thrive in kitchens and storerooms if left unchecked.
Fleas: Often an issue where pets move between indoors and outdoors.
Professional teams use targeted products for each pest type, applying them where they'll be most effective but least disruptive to daily life. For example, bait stations may be set up discreetly in outbuildings or around fence lines rather than inside living areas whenever possible.
How does the process work from start to finish?
Initial contact
You reach out-often after spotting droppings, hearing noises in the roof space, or finding damage. We ask key questions about what you've seen or heard, then schedule a visit at a time that suits you.
Inspection
On arrival, we inspect all relevant areas-roof voids, under floors, garden beds, sheds-using torches and moisture smetremeters if needed. This step is crucial; misidentifying a pest leads to wasted effort and more frustration later on. We look for nests, tracks, entry holes, droppings, webbing-each clue tells us what we're dealing with.
Recommendation & Treatment Plan
After inspection comes an honest chat: what we've found, what it means for your property, and which treatments will work best. Sometimes it's a single visit; other times (especially with termites or large rodent populations) it may require staged treatments over weeks or months.
Application of Treatments
We use products registered for use in Western Australia and apply them according to manufacturer guidelines-no shortcuts. This might include:
Sprays along skirting boards or garden edges for crawling insects
Baits placed securely out of reach of kids and pets for rodents or ants
Dusts blown into roof voids where spiders hide during the day
Sometimes we'll recommend physical changes too: sealing gaps under doors or fixing leaking taps that attract thirsty pests.
Follow-up & Prevention Advice
For many jobs-especially termites-we schedule return visits to check bait stations or reapply barriers. We also give practical advice on reducing future risks: clearing leaf litter away from walls, storing firewood off the ground, trimming shrubs back from windows.
What affects the cost?
Several factors influence what you'll pay for professional pest control:
Type of pest: Treating termites usually costs more than treating ants due to specialised products and repeated visits.
Size of property: Larger homes or commercial sites take longer to inspect and treat properly.
Level of infestation: A minor ant problem may need just one spray; an established rodent population could require extensive baiting over several weeks.
Frequency: Regular preventative treatments can reduce costs over time by stopping infestations before they get serious.
Access: Hard-to-reach areas (such as steep roof spaces or tight crawlspaces) may add time to the job but ensure thorough results.
We always explain these factors before starting work so there are no surprises on your invoice later on.
Are treatments safe for families and pets?
Safety is non-negotiable. All products used by licensed professionals must meet strict state regulations regarding toxicity and environmental impact. We select formulations with low odour and low risk wherever possible-especially important if young children or animals live on site. You might need to vacate certain rooms briefly during application but can usually return soon after once surfaces have dried or baits are secured out of reach.
How long does it take?
Most standard domestic jobs are completed within 1-2 hours-including inspection, discussion, treatment application, and clean-up. For larger properties or complex infestations (such as termites), allow extra time across multiple visits spanning several weeks. We'll always let you know up front how long each step will take so you can plan around it without disruption to work or family routines.
What should I do before my appointment?
A few small steps make our job-and your results-even better:
Move furniture away from skirting boards where possible so technicians can spray thoroughly.
Store food away securely; clear benches of dishes so residues don't contaminate anything edible.
Afterwards, avoid mopping treated surfaces for several days unless otherwise advised-this helps residual products keep working longer against crawling insects like cockroaches or ants.
How often should I book pest control?
For most Perth homes and businesses-including those in nearby suburbs like Midland or Cunderdin-annual inspections catch problems before they escalate. Seasonal changes often trigger new waves of activity (ants after rain; rodents before winter), so timing your bookings around these cycles keeps things under control without over-treating unnecessarily. Farms may require more frequent checks due to stored grain attracting pests year-round.
